
各企業がWebページを当然のように持つようになった今、どこよりも「わかりやすく」、「情報を迅速に伝えられる」事がWebページにはさらに求められています。
そこに登場したのが、HTMLを進化させたXHTMLとCSSです。この2つを利用するメリットは下記の点が上がられます。

HTMLの文書構造をXHTMLでマークアップし、視覚表現はCSSで記述することにより、テーブルコーディングに較べ、HTML文書が非常にシンプルになります。
また、文書の構造が明確になることで、検索エンジンによる文書の評価が高くなります。
つまり、検索エンジンでの上位表示につながります。

前述の通り、XHTMLでマークアップした文書は、テーブルコーディングに比べシンプルな文書になりますので、ブラウザの読み込みスピードが速くなります。
つまり、ウェブページが表示される速度が速くなるということです。
また、HTML文書をサーバから送信する際の容量が低くなりますので、通信帯域を有効に活用することが可能になります。

従来のテーブルコーディングでは、視覚表現もHTMLで記述していました。
そうすると、デザインを変更する際には全てのページをコーディングしなおすことになり、非常にコストのかかる作業になっていました。
構造言語であるXHTMLで文書構造を記述し、表現言語であるCSSでデザインを記述することで、サイトのメンテナンス性を大幅に向上することが可能になります。
CSSを少し修正するだけで、全てのページに反映させることも可能です。

正しいXHTML+CSSでサイトを制作することで、様々なブラウザ、端末によるアクセスにも対応できるようになります。
障害者の方や、高齢者の方に配慮したウェブサイトは、今後の社会では必要とされるものです。
また、これからの社会では、パソコンからのアクセスだけでなく、携帯電話、ゲーム機など、多様な端末からのアクセスが増えていきます。XHTML+CSSでサイトを制作することで、これらの環境からのアクセスにも対応することにより、高いアクセシビリティを実現することができます。

CSS基礎
![]() |
現在のWebサイトは、XHTMLで正しい文書構造を作り、デザインはCSSで行う方法が主流となっています。 |
![]() |
CSS上級レイアウト
![]() |
CSS上級レイアウトでは、より深いCSSによるレイアウトを習得することを目的とします。 |
![]() |










銀座